Understanding The Invasive Prenatal Paternity Test

Pregnancy is an exciting time for many expectant parents, but it can also bring about feelings of uncertainty and doubt, especially when questions surrounding paternity arise. In these cases, an invasive prenatal paternity test can provide answers and peace of mind for those involved.

An invasive prenatal paternity test is a procedure performed during pregnancy to determine the biological father of the baby. This test is typically done through procedures such as amniocentesis or chorionic villus sampling (CVS), which involve the collection of genetic material from the fetus for analysis. While these tests can provide accurate results, they also carry certain risks and considerations that expectant parents should be aware of before proceeding.

One of the primary reasons why an invasive prenatal paternity test may be recommended is when there is uncertainty or dispute regarding the paternity of the baby. This can occur in situations where multiple potential fathers exist, or when there are concerns about infidelity. By determining the paternity of the baby before birth, expectant parents can clarify any doubts and prepare for the child’s arrival with a clear understanding of their genetic lineage.

invasive prenatal paternity tests are also used in cases where there is a risk of genetic disorders or hereditary conditions that may be inherited from the father. By identifying the biological father early in the pregnancy, healthcare providers can assess the baby’s risk of developing certain genetic conditions and provide appropriate counseling and recommendations for the parents.

Despite the benefits of invasive prenatal paternity testing, there are also risks and considerations that expectant parents should be mindful of. One of the primary risks associated with these tests is the potential for miscarriage or other complications. Both amniocentesis and CVS procedures involve the insertion of a needle into the amniotic sac or placenta, which carries a small risk of causing harm to the fetus. While the risk of miscarriage is relatively low (around 1 in 300 to 500 procedures), expectant parents should weigh this risk carefully before deciding to undergo testing.
